Show BODY OF MINER IS TO BE SENT EAST The body of Thomas Hynclman, BO years of a 2, who was employed at the Bullion Hill Mining company's prop-ertv, prop-ertv, forry-fie miles west of Faust, a station- oa the alt Lake Eoute, was brought to Salt Lake City yesterday by J. P. Xelson, his employer. It will b'e sent to Pittsburg. Pa., for burial. Mr. Hynclman had been a sufferer from asthma for a considerable period of time and recently while at work on the Bullion Hill property had an acute attack of that trouble." He left the property and walked to his cabin, where, shortly afterward, he died. His broth-er, broth-er, residing at Pittsburg, has been notified. |
